Output ddef60f774863066fbdfabc921c56b51a436c3500250ca31460b04f220ef234e:76

value
11764516
script pubkey
OP_0 OP_PUSHBYTES_20 c774312469ca73e3b95063ab9c1bdf7f5cc0ddce
address
bc1qca6rzfrfefe78w2svw4ecx7l0awvphwwm6pp22
transaction
ddef60f774863066fbdfabc921c56b51a436c3500250ca31460b04f220ef234e
spent
true